Continental, Northwest Hike Air Fares

 

Updated from 11:50 a.m. EST

The high price of oil is hurting the revenue recovery seen by legacy carriers, forcing Continental Airlines (CAL Quote) to boost ticket prices effective immediately. But in a surprise, Northwest Airlines (NWAC Quote) has matched the hike in some markets, which could pave the way for higher ticket prices industrywide.

On Friday morning, Continental announced that it would add $10 to all restricted and unrestricted roundtrip fares in the contiguous 48 states, citing high fuel costs as the motivating factor.

"Fuel prices -- which we can't control -- are the highest we have ever seen," said Jeff Misner, CFO, in a statement. "Meanwhile, Continental travelers in 2003 paid the lowest fares since 1994. This fare increase is a step toward matching fares with the cost of providing air travel in this environment." ...
